As data grows exponentially—think petabytes for social media or IoT—MySQL’s scalability shines. It handles high concurrent connections and can be scaled out for massive databases, making it ideal for web services. In 2025, with advancements in clustering and sharding, MySQL excels in distributed systems.

Real-World Applications: MySQL in Action

Imagine powering a global e-commerce site with real-time inventory across continents. MySQL’s replication lets you sync data across servers, ensuring low latency. Or in analytics platforms, its full-text search and JSON support handle unstructured data effortlessly. Compared to PostgreSQL, MySQL’s simplicity shines for web-scale ops, though Postgres edges in complex queries.

Lifehack: The “Query Shadow” Optimization Trick

Here’s a unique 2025 lifehack for large-scale MySQL projects: Implement “Query Shadowing.” Use a read replica to test and optimize queries in shadow mode—run them alongside production without affecting live data. Tools like Percona Toolkit’s pt-query-digest analyze slow logs, then shadow-test tweaks. This catches bottlenecks early, boosting performance by up to 30% in high-load scenarios. Pair it with EXPLAIN ANALYZE for insights—your DBAs will thank you!

Potential Drawbacks and How to Overcome Them

No tool’s perfect. MySQL can lag in write-heavy apps compared to NoSQL alternatives, but hybrid setups (MySQL + MongoDB) mitigate this. For ultra-scale, consider MySQL HeatWave for AI-accelerated queries. Regular tuning—indexing, partitioning—keeps it humming.
